Job Summary
The Certified Nursing Assistant provides patient and family focused care as part of the healthcare team within the St. Charles Health System mission.
Essential duties include assisting with bathing, dressing, feeding, toileting, and mobilization while ensuring patient dignity and comfort.
The role requires accurate measurement and recording of vital signs, prompt response to call lights, and strict adherence to infection prevention protocols.

Key Requirements
Certified Nursing Assistant license from Oregon State Board of Nursing
AHA Basic Life Support for Healthcare Provider certification
Completion of SCHS CNA training course within 45 days of hire
Valid Oregon driver's license (for Home Health/Hospice/Wound caregivers only)
